"The 2015 Bella Vida Vineyard is a translucent colored Pinot Noir, which opens with aromatics of guava, red currant, sandalwood, red cherry syrup and orange rind flavors. The palate is plush and layered, showing ripe strawberry, guava purée, kumquat and loganberry with wild mushroom flavors. This is a deep and delicious wine that will cellar beautifully for a decade or more. (Best 2017-2027) - July, 2017 (OB)"
- International Wine Report (July 2017), 92 pts

"This top tier effort captures all the most distinctive characteristics of good Oregon Pinot Noir. Black cherry fruit, a liberal dash of cola, a touch of sassafras and a dusting of baking spice combine in a burst of flavor. Delicious already, it will drink well for another half decade or longer."
"(25% new French oak) Lurid red. Sexy, spice-tinged dark berry and spicecake aromas show excellent clarity and complementary vanilla and candied rose nuances. Palate-staining black raspberry, bitter cherry and floral pastille flavors sweeten up slowly in the midpalate and pick up a hint of five-spice powder. Finishes smooth, sappy and gently tannic, displaying strong persistence and resonating floral and vanilla notes. - Josh Raynolds"
"There are a wealth of spicy red cherries on offer here, leading to a very attractively juicy feel on the palate with vibrant, seamless and smoothly rendered texture. Impressively plush and round with handy tannins below. Drink now."
